About Beardon Barton

A plain-English summary derived from public records, EPC certificates, sold prices and local data.

Beardon Barton is a detached house in Boyton, Launceston, Launceston (PL15 8NR). It has a recorded floor area of 265 m² (around 2852 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1900-1929 and council tax band G. The latest certificate (May 2020) shows a G (score 1), near the bottom of the EPC scale. The rating has held steady at G across 2 certificates since June 2009. Between certificates, lighting went from Poor to Good; while main heating dropped from Poor to Very Poor. The recommended improvements would lift it to C (score 79), a 4-band jump. Main heating runs on electricity.

It hasn't traded since June 2001, a hold of 25 years that's notably long for the area. At 265 m² the property is well over the postcode median (141 m² across 8 EPCs), placing it in the larger end of the local stock. It lags the bulk of the postcode on energy efficiency (less efficient than 88% of similar EPCs). Today's modelled estimate of £666,000 sits 166.9% above the 2001 sale of £249,500.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£87/sq ft) was about 54.7% below the postcode norm. 8 planning records sit against the property, 7 approved, 0 refused. Past consents include partial demolition and change of use to residential, meaningful when judging how the property has evolved. The record references listed-building consent, which constrain future alterations.

  1. Apr 2021
    DemolitionHeritage
    In report

    Listed Building Consent for the formation of new principle entrances and rear gardens. Demolition of blockwork lean to store and construction of timber clad replacement services cupboard

  2. May 2017
    Amendment
    In report

    Removal of conditions 7, 8 and 9 of decision E1/87/2246 dated 05.01.87 (Change of use of barn into 5 holiday cottages) to enable use as 5 full residential units
